Transaction 662fddbc5a13bd68ceaffe0499f831be562dcc745ae89daa2ec8b2f2a21f1605
1 Input
1 Output
-
662fddbc5a13bd68ceaffe0499f831be562dcc745ae89daa2ec8b2f2a21f1605:0
- value
- 212353
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bccf3b96ae00721aee6b8b0c4307293cf6829624 OP_EQUAL
- address
- 3JuMDPkMxFB7xnfNUv6HkQy1dy562Ffhvp